Selecting Durable Materials for Long-Lasting Kitchen Remodels

When it comes to remodeling your kitchen, selecting durable materials is essential for ensuring that your investment lasts for years to come. The kitchen is one of the most used rooms in the house, so it’s important to choose materials that can withstand daily wear and tear. From countertops to flooring, cabinets to appliances, every aspect of your kitchen remodel should be chosen with durability in mind.

One of the first things to consider when selecting materials for your kitchen remodel is the countertop. Countertops are subjected to a lot of abuse, from hot pots and pans to sharp knives and spilled liquids. Choosing a durable material like granite or quartz can help ensure that your countertops will stand up to whatever you throw at them. These materials are not only resistant to scratches and stains but also heat-resistant, making them ideal for busy kitchens.

In addition to countertops, flooring is another important consideration when remodeling your kitchen. Since spills and dropped items are common occurrences in the kitchen, choosing a durable flooring material is crucial. Ceramic tile or natural stone are both excellent options for high-traffic areas like the kitchen since they are easy to clean and resistant to stains and scratches.

Solid wood cabinets are a popular choice for many homeowners due to their strength and longevity. However, if you’re looking for something more budget-friendly, laminate or thermofoil cabinets can also provide durability without breaking the bank.

When it comes to appliances, stainless steel is often considered one of the most durable options available. Not only does stainless steel look sleek and modern in any kitchen, but it’s also resistant to rust and corrosion – making it an excellent choice for long-lasting performance.

Finally, don’t forget about fixtures like faucets and sinks when planning your kitchen remodel. Choosing high-quality fixtures made from durable materials like brass or stainless steel can help prevent leaks and other plumbing issues down the line.
